As a Pharmacy Technician with us, you'll play a pivotal role in being responsible for ensuring the centre runs a safe, efficient and accurate dispensing service including oral chemotherapy. This is your opportunity to make a meaningful impact and develop your career. What You'll Do:

Provide a safe delivery of oncology services within GenesisCare by working together with Pharmacists and lead Pharmacist. Perform medicine reconciliation and top-up service. Procure, receipt, top up and distribute medicines to all areas of the Centre in conjunction with the pharmacy team. Provide a dispensing service for medicines that may be required. Ensure accurate and timely charging. Ensure compliance with all appropriate regulatory, professional and best practice frameworks. Be a proactive member of the Centre’s pharmacy team. What You'll Have:

Experience and skills:

Knowledge and use of Dispensing system. Stock management, ordering and stocktake. Computer skills and use of Outlook, Word, Excel and PowerPoint. Good organisational and planning skills - able to plan and organise straightforward tasks and programmes and ensure effective control of pharmaceutical stock. Attention to detail – ensure accurate recording of data. Strong interpersonal skills. Qualifications and Knowledge:

Must be registered on the General Pharmaceutical Council register. Knowledge of General Pharmaceutical Council Codes of Professional Conduct, Ethics and Performance and their implications for practice. Recent experience of dispensing medicines and experience of medicine management in a hospital setting (desirable). Basic clinical knowledge. Other requirements for this role:

GenesisCare UK is the leading provider of private oncology services in the UK, pioneering a transformation in cancer care. Through innovative, personalised treatments, we are enhancing patient quality of life, life expectancy, and overall survival rates. We are a team of over 600 highly trained physicians, healthcare professionals and support staff operating 14 specialist outpatient cancer centres across the UK. Our aim is to provide world-class care, offering the latest proven treatments including advanced diagnostics, medical oncology, radiotherapy, and Theranostics. We take an integrated approach to cancer care, focusing on treating the whole patient, not just the cancer. Our personalised treatment programmes include wellbeing services in partnership with Penny Brohn UK and exercise medicine, proven to enhance patient outcomes. Collaborating with universities and leading clinicians globally, we're dedicated to researching and developing improved cancer treatments.
